Community Development Officer: These professionals work closely with local organizations, community groups, and residents to enhance the quality of life within their communities. They focus on building connections, tackling issues, and promoting community engagement. 2. Social Worker: Social workers are responsible for providing support and resources to individuals, families, and groups facing challenges. They address issues related to mental health, substance abuse, poverty, discrimination, and social injustice. 3. Psychologist: Psychologists investigate the human mind, behavior, and emotional processes. They apply their research and expertise to improve mental health, enhance learning, and promote positive change in various settings, including education, healthcare, and the workplace. 4. Teacher: Educators play a crucial role in shaping the future by guiding young minds. By instilling empathy, compassion, and the importance of kind acts, teachers help create a new generation committed to positive social change. 5. Nonprofit Program Manager: Nonprofit Program Managers design, implement, and evaluate social programs that make a difference in their communities. They work with various stakeholders, from volunteers to donors, to ensure the success of these initiatives.
